Maersk Niamey on the Nieuwe Maas, Rotterdam
The Maersk Niamey on the Nieuwe Maas near Rotterdam. Built 2009, the Maersk Niamey is an ice-resistant vessel with a gross tonnage of 26,836 tons. it is 210.1 m long with a beam of 30,23 meters. It has a nominal capacity of 2,592 20-foot containers and facilities for 600 refrigerated containers.
The ship is designed to transport StarKea containers specially made to carry bananas over long distances.

General Electric Building
The General Electric Building, constructed in 1929-31 to create a highly visible image for the fledgling RCA Corporation, has a significant place in the history of architecture in New York City. Designed by the firm of Cross & Cross in the Gothic mode of the Art Deco style which is both symbolic and expressive of the function of the building, this tower is a major example of Art Deco architecture. The massing and articulation of the building, shown through the use of ornament and color, is remarkable and laudable; not only does this treatment illustrate the breadth of the Art Deco, but it also gives the General Electric Building exemplary status. Moreover the building is the successful culmination of the Cross & Cross firm's efforts to develop a coherent and cohesive articulation for tall office buildings.
The Site
The General Electric Building is constructed on the northwest portion of the block bounded by 50th and 51st Streets, Park Avenue on the west, and Lexington Avenue on the east, at the southwest corner of the intersection of 51st Street and Lexington Avenue. In 1867 Frederick and Maximilian Schaefer began to assemble lots at the western end of the block, and in 1878 they constructed the F. & M. Schaefer Brewery complex.
Lots 10 and 11 on the southeast corner of the block were deeded to Saint Patrick's Cathedral in 1880. But only in this century did the block become a desirable location, a transition enabled by two major factors. In 1903 the Grant of Rights in Streets from the City of New York to the New York and Harlem River Railroad and the New York Central and Hudson River Railroad Companies was recorded, a right of way that literally created Park Avenue as a grand boulevard and initiated a great development surge in this area.? Indeed, the block took on a very different tone when in 1914 the entire Schaefer tract was sold to Saint Bartholomew's Church, the third and present site of this prominent Episcopalian congregation.
Only in 1929 did the Bartholomew Building Corporation, acting for RCA, purchase what would become the General Electric Tower site. By the end of 1929 the Bartholomew Building Corporation had acquired a large parcel from Norko Realty Company and Julian Tishman & Sons, Inc., and two 51st Street lots from the Nichols Holding Co. A building permit was filed for Bartholomew on December 17, 1929.
Construction for the 560-foot high building began on May 3, 1930. Only a month before, the existing brownstones had been demolished.^ Erection of the building's skeletal steel frame and concrete floor arches continued throughout the summer.
But RCA's negotiations to move to Rockefeller Center, then in the planning stages, had begun even in late 1929 . On January 13, 1931, the formal transfer of the tower — Bartholomew Building Corporation's lease to RCA and ten days later a conveyance from Bartholomew Building Corporation and RCA to General Electric Realty and Utilities Corporation — was recorded.The tower was completed according to the designs of Cross & Cross, the following December.
The Design of the General Electric Building
In the General Electric Building all of the disparate features which characterize the tall office buildings of Cross & Cross are brought together in one splendid exercise in the Art Deco style. It was as if the designers in the "tall office building department" had been waiting both for the imprimatur of a style, the Art Deco, through which their rich imagery, the so-called proto-Deco, could coalesce and for the opportunity to translate this imagery into an appropriate built form. The symbolic signature of golfer and Mercury keystones, the roundels of Morris and Fulton, the musicians and medals, the wiverns and window hoods, anchors and dolphins, and helmeted herms, culminate here in an iconography tailored to RCA: bolts and flashes crackle from the building's surface and mysterious personifications emerge from within its verticality. Likewise the handsome brickwork, from the Revillon diaper to the parapets of the Central Hanover Bank buildings, here reach an apogee not to be repeated by Cross & Cross.
General Electric, like the City Bank Building, is a tall, eight-sided tower, articulated with piers and recessed spandrels, rising from a base which completely fills the relatively small site. The major material of the building's exterior is brick. In fact, three different colors, orange, buff, and a tawny color similar in shade to the bricks used in the fabric of Saint Bartholomew's Church, are laid in American bond with narrow joints but randomly, to create the allusion of yet an overall fourth color, a rich bronze. However, it was specified, even stressed, throughout the drawings that rounded brick be used on all corners that are not right angles.30 Second only to the brick, terra-cotta is used extensively. * Our family Pyrex story begins in 1958 when our Mom received the 4-piece Pyrex Cinderella Butterprint mixing bowl set as a wedding shower gift. By the late sixties there was only one piece remaining - the largest bowl, the white on turquoise 4-quart #444 bowl. It would be the only piece of family Pyrex for the next 30 years or so.
* During the seventies, eighties and nineties the old bowl was primarily used by Mom to prepare and serve her famous mashed potatoes. We referred to the bowl as 'the mashed potato bowl'.
* In 1999 the old original 444 bowl became part of a complete set again. In the late nineties we began marveling at how long the old bowl had been around. I was already using eBay and thought it would be cute to get the three other bowls and have the complete set again.
* Since 2000 we've accumulated additional Butterprint; the 4-piece non-cinderella mixing bowls, several pieces of the Bake/Serve Casserole set; and the entire refrigerator set. I've gone outside the Butterprint pattern twice for promotional Cinderella bowls; the 1959 'Golden Scroll' Chip and Dip set, and the green Merry Christmas and Happy New Year #443 bowl.
* We don't really 'collect' Pyrex, we just sort of 'accumulate' it. We only acquire it to use it, and use it we do, including the one that started it all, that original #444 that's been in the family since 1958, and is still serving up Mom's famous mashed potatoes - now to a fourth generation!!!

Williamsburgh Houses
Brooklyn, New York City, New York, United States of America
A collaborative project of the Federal Public Works Administration and the newly established New York City Housing Authority, the Williamsburg Houses are notable as one of the earliest housing developments in the United States to reflect the ideas of the modern movement in architecture. In the 1920s Williamsburg was one of the most densely populated sections of Brooklyn and nearly six hundred, mostly frame, structures were demolished to create the 23.3 acre site. Proposed in 1934, this residential complex was skillfully designed by the Williamsburg Associated Architects during 1935 and most units were occupied by 1938.
The partnership included Richmond H. Shreve, of Shreve, Lamb & Harmon, the architects of the Empire State Building, and William Lescaze, the Swiss-born architect who helped introduce the “International” style on the eastern seaboard. Lescaze was responsible for the design, which includes twenty 4-story structures on four “super” blocks turned at 15 degree angles to the street grid. Oriented to the sun and prevailing winds, this unusual layout produced a series of large and small courts, many of which flow into a large public space at the center of each block. A light-colored palette distinguishes the facades, executed in tan brick and exposed concrete.
Among the most prominent features are the entrances, marked by blue tile and projecting stainless steel canopies, and the handsome streamlined storefronts. The complex was widely discussed by contemporary critics and more than 25,000 New Yorkers applied for 1,622 apartments. During the mid-1990s, the buildings underwent an extensive restoration which included the replacement of all exterior materials. Sponsored by the Housing Authority, in consultation with the Landmarks Preservation Commission, these alterations were remarkably sensitive and in the 4th edition of the AIA Guide to New York City the “revivified” complex was called “the best public housing project ever built in New York.”
DESCRIPTION AND ANALYSIS
Housing the Masses
From the rowhouse to the apartment building, New York City has been a laboratory for innovative housing. Beginning after the Civil War, apartments, variously known as French Flats and tenements, were built to house the city’s surging population. Immigrants, for the most part, crowded into unregulated tenements, structures that maximized profits for developers while providing few amenities that we take for granted today, such as light, air, and private bathrooms.
Despite government efforts to legislate minimum standards in 1867 and 1879, initially private individuals took the most significant steps to make decent housing affordable to all. Several pioneering examples were located close to the Brooklyn waterfront, including the Home and Tower Buildings (William Field and Son, 1876-78), the Astral Apartments (Lamb & Rich, 1885-87) and Riverside (William Field and Son, 1890). The later complex surrounded a large tree-shaded courtyard incorporating a music pavilion and areas for drying laundry. Despite these, and a few innovative Manhattan developments, the majority of New Yorkers continued to live in substandard conditions.
The passage of the New Tenement Law in 1901 improved the situation, requiring that multiple dwellings be built on significantly larger lots, with fire escapes and separate “privies” for each family. After World War I, the garden apartment came into vogue. While most were built for the middle class, especially in Jackson Heights, a significant group were sponsored by unions and cooperative organizations that wished to provide members with inexpensive apartments. Significant examples include the Amalgamated Houses (Springsteen & Goldhammer, 1930) on Manhattan’s Lower East Side and the “Coops” built in the Bronx by the United Workers Cooperative Association (Springsteen & Goldhammer, 1925-27; Herman Jessor, 1927-29).
The first significant act of government intervention occurred in 1926 with the passage of the New York State Housing Law. Promoted by Governor Alfred E. Smith to encourage construction through the formation of local authorities that would sell bonds or seek federal funds, it had little impact until 1934 when the New York City Housing Authority (NYCHA) was established. The authority’s first project, aptly called the First Houses (Frederick L. Ackerman, 1934-36), was located in Manhattan’s East Village. Begun as a rehabilitation program involving the demolition of every third structure, due to structural problems the eight brick buildings were entirely rebuilt.
Throughout the early Depression, government-subsidized housing remained a controversial issue. Consequently, it was first promoted as worker relief, organized to create jobs but not compete with the commercial market.
